BOERS AMD POLITICS.
COMPLETE AUTONOMY ASKED “ POli. By Telegraph—Pross Association—Copyright f Received 10.45 p.m., Jan 80. d r Capetown, last night, s An influential Boor meeting at Pretoria resolved that if there was a change of government intendod complete autonomy olouo would bo acceptable. Louis Botha 1 declared that tho substitution of ropros sontativo for responsible Govorumont in--3 dioatod distrust of tho Boers, who had better esohow politics until they got an acooptablo form. Tho seooud resolution : carried protested at differentiation botwoon tho Transvaal and Ocango Colonios. i
